Latest from Columbus.
General Pillow has no apprehension of being Overcome — Moore troops needed, &c. Memphis, Nov. 28.
--General Pillow has telegraphed here that he will hold Columbus, Kentucky, against any force the Federals can bring.
He wants a larger force for his right wing and in his rear, and at Fort Pillow.
He will not receive an unorganized force; and all who come must be prepared to submit to military discipline and government.
A dispatch from General Pillow announces that he has raised the blockade on shipments South of produce, stock, army supplies, subsistence and forage.
